Comprehensive Product Summary – AP301-I PCI Isolated Serial Communication Card
### 1. Product Overview
Product Name: AP301-I
Model: AP301-I
Series: Advanced PCI Serial Communication Interface Series
Article Number: AP301-I
Manufacturer: Rayon Technology Co., Ltd.
Product Type: PCI Isolated Dual-Port Serial Communication Card (1×RS232 + 1×Isolated RS232/RS422/RS485)
Power Requirement: 5V only
The Rayon AP301-I is a high-performance, industrial-grade PCI serial communication card designed to provide reliable and flexible serial connectivity for PCs and embedded systems. It integrates two independent serial ports—one standard RS232 and one ground-isolated port configurable as RS232, RS422, or RS485—making it ideal for industrial control, automation, and data acquisition applications where electrical isolation and multi-protocol support are essential.

### 3. Technical Specifications
Controller Chip:
- ASIX MCS9865 (16950A compatible UART)
Bus Interface:
- PCI 2.2 compliant
- Supports 5V or 3.3V PCI bus slots
- Single voltage operation: 5V only
Ports:
- Total Ports: 2
- Port 1: Ground Isolated RS232/RS422/RS485 (selectable via DIP switch)
- Port 2: Standard RS232
Baud Rate:
- 50 to 115,200 bps (configurable per port)
Connectors:
- 2 × DB9 male connectors (one per port)
Dimensions:
- 100 mm (L) × 97 mm (W)
Environmental Conditions:
- Operating Temperature: 0°C to 55°C
- Storage Temperature: 0°C to 65°C
- Operating Humidity: 10% to 95% RH (non-condensing)
- Storage Humidity: 5% to 95% RH (non-condensing)
System Resource Allocation:
- I/O Mapping: Assigned by PCI BIOS
- Memory Mapping: Assigned by PCI BIOS
- IRQ Mapping: Assigned by PCI BIOS
Material & Build:
- High-quality PCB with industrial-grade components
- Optional low-profile bracket for compact chassis installations
### 4. Functionality
The AP301-I functions as a dual-port serial communication interface card for PCI-based systems. It enables PCs to communicate with serial devices such as PLCs, sensors, industrial controllers, barcode scanners, and other RS232/RS422/RS485 peripherals.
Operational Modes:
- RS232 Mode: Standard asynchronous serial communication for short-distance, point-to-point connections.
- RS422 Mode: Differential signaling for long-distance, high-speed communication with improved noise immunity.
- RS485 Mode: Multi-drop communication supporting up to 32 devices on a single bus, ideal for industrial networks.
Isolation Function:
The isolated port (Port 1) provides galvanic isolation between the PC and connected devices, preventing ground potential differences and protecting against electrical surges.
Configuration:
Mode selection for Port 1 is achieved via DIP switches located on the card, allowing users to toggle between RS232, RS422, and RS485 modes without software intervention.

### 7. Performance & Capabilities
Data Transmission:
- Supports full-duplex communication in RS232 and RS422 modes
- Supports half-duplex communication in RS485 mode with ADDC (Automatic Data Direction Control) feature for simplified bus management
Speed & Throughput:
- Baud rate range: 50–115,200 bps
- Reliable data transfer with minimal latency and error correction via 16950A-compatible UART
Isolation & Protection:
- Ground isolation on Port 1 ensures protection against voltage surges and ground loops
- Enhanced signal integrity in electrically noisy environments
Efficiency:
- Plug & Play resource allocation reduces setup time
- Low power consumption due to single 5V operation
Limitations:
- Maximum baud rate limited to 115,200 bps
- No onboard surge suppression beyond isolation protection
- Requires PCI slot (not compatible with PCIe without adapter)
